Sylvan township is located in Cass County, Minnesota. Sylvan township has a 2026 population of 3,038. Sylvan township is currently growing at a rate of 0.1% annually and its population has increased by 4.43%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 2,909 in 2020.
The median household income in Sylvan township is $95,354 with a poverty rate of 6.44%. The median age in Sylvan township is 44.4 years: 43.4 years for males, and 44.8 years for females. For every 100 females there are 99.5 males.

The racial composition of Sylvan township includes 98.39% White, and smaller percentages for Two or more races, Black or African American, Asian, Native American and multiracial populations.
| Race | Population ↓ | Percentage (of total) |
|---|---|---|
| White | 2,934 | 98.39% |
| Two or more races | 26 | 0.87% |
| Black or African American | 12 | 0.4% |
| Asian | 6 | 0.2% |
| Native American | 4 | 0.13% |
Sylvan township 's average per capita income is $48,707. Household income levels show a median of $95,354. The poverty rate stands at 6.44%.
| Name | Median ↓ |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$103,654 | - |
| Families | $99,563 | $122,031 |
| Households | $95,354 | $108,904 |
| Non Families | $59,327 | $71,234 |
